Hi All,

Sometime last year, @davejustdave had an Osborne with about 150 Osborne disks that had come from a local store back in the 80s. He gave me the Osborne (since it wasn't the type of equipment he collects) and asked that I image all the disks he also had. I imaged them in IMD since that's the only setup I could do quickly (didn't want to research osborne disk formats, etc.), so I could get them back to him since he planned to sell off the disks and accessories. The question I have is, what should I do with these disk images. Is this something that should go on Archive.org, and if so, how? Also would IMD format be okay for that or do they expect some emulation format? Mind you, I have no intention of doing anything more with them then I already did (basically imaging them with ImageDisk and made a text file that says what the label said), but I don't want to keep sitting on them either.

Any ideas?

I will attach the Text file here, but I'm reluctant to post any of the files (or links) here. While we all know that this stuff is what one would call 'abandonware', there is no such thing and thus they're still under copyright (these are not all freeware/shareware like that FOG stuff). This site isn't the appropriate venue for those files (and the thread would just get deleted), which why I was looking for a more appropriate place for these kind of files. Some place either big enough, or small enough, to not have to deal with the minimal chance of legal issues. :)
